Before starting this worksheet, have your kids spell some simple words. Correct if wrong and show the right spellings. Then, ask them to link the pictures to the words you read out. Spelling is key for a good writer, and kids need to know how to spell to read texts easily.

Three Letter Words Phonics worksheets activities are an invaluable tool for young learners beginning their journey into the world of reading and writing. These carefully designed activities target the foundational skills needed to understand the basic mechanics of phonics, focusing on three-letter words, which are often some of the first words children learn to read and spell. Let's delve into why these worksheets are so beneficial for early literacy development.

For starters, Three Letter Words Phonics worksheets are structured in a way that simplifies the learning process. By concentrating on three-letter words, children can easily grasp the relationship between letters and sounds, an essential component of phonics. This foundational knowledge is crucial for developing reading fluency and comprehension skills later on. The simplicity of these activities makes them accessible and less intimidating for young learners, fostering a positive and encouraging learning environment.

Furthermore, these worksheets activities offer a systematic approach to learning. They are designed to progressively build a child’s phonemic awareness, beginning with easier words and gradually introducing more challenging ones. This structured progression ensures that children build their skills step by step, consolidating their learning and boosting their confidence.

Moreover, Three Letter Words Phonics worksheets provide a variety of activities that cater to different learning styles. Whether it's matching exercises, fill-in-the-blanks, or word puzzles, these activities engage children in multiple ways, making learning fun and interactive. This variety not only holds the learner's interest but also reinforces the material through repetition and practice, essential for mastering phonics.

In addition, these worksheets activities offer the flexibility of being used in multiple settings - be it in the classroom, for homeschooling, or for extra practice at home. This adaptability makes them a valuable resource for teachers and parents alike, aiming to support children's literacy development.

In conclusion, Three Letter Words Phonics worksheets activities are a crucial stepping stone in a child’s early literacy journey. They lay the groundwork for successful reading and writing, making them an indispensable tool for educators and learners. Through engaging, systematic, and varied activities, children not only learn to decode words but also develop a love for reading, setting them on the path to becoming confident and proficient readers.
